I think one thing I've picked up
here on these forums is that different people react differently. They say around 25% of males can't smell -none
products for example. And given the depth of available colognes available at the local store, there is a probably a
wide range of preferences both by the wearer and the wearee shall we say. Some people love a scent, others hate it.
Some can be sensitive to -mone odors, others don't seem to notice.
It comes down to two parts, what *you* like,
and what the *other* people smelling you like, and it may not be the same thing. Darn it.
Personally I'd start
you with a product that has the lowest concentration of -mones (especially -none, which supposedly stinks the worst)
and have you begin with very small doses and work up until you yourself notice it, or other people start avoiding
you :-).
From what I read in the product guide etc. AFA is probaly a good starting point like the experts have
said above. I have used Perception (but not AFA as yet), but so far I haven't noticed much of a smell of any sort
(when used by itself and not with any cover scent). Have applied maybe only 1 or 2 sprays of Perception at any one
time. It's likely the only real test is to try each product yourself and see how it goes (reacts with your body
chemistry, if you can smell it and at what dose level, if others can smell it, and if it's objectionable to them or
not.).
The situation will make a difference too. A "musky" heavy pheromone scent (or as some have described it
-"cat pee") may not sit well in a closed office environment, but may be perfect at the smoke and alcohol-filled bar
type environment.
